一.GPIO的寄存器 32位配置寄存器:GPIOx_CRL,GPIOx_CRH 32位數據寄存器:GPIOx_IDR,GPIOx_ODR 32位置位/復位寄存器:GPIOx_BSRR 16位復位寄存器:GPIOx_BRR 32位鎖定寄存器 ...
下文將根據STM F 參考手的中GPIO框圖講解GPIO功能。 I O接口電路 帶FT的是說明可以容忍 V電壓的,I O電路框圖 . 普通輸入 普通輸入模式下,上拉和下拉電阻 微弱 的存在,共分 種模式 浮空輸入,不使能上拉電阻,不使能下拉電阻 上拉輸入,使能上拉電阻 下拉輸入,使能下拉電阻 從上面框圖得知,輸出緩存是被禁止的 . 普通輸出 普通輸入模式下,上拉和下拉電阻 微弱 的存在。主要是由於 ...
2021-01-25 20:30 0 478 推薦指數:
一.GPIO的寄存器 32位配置寄存器:GPIOx_CRL,GPIOx_CRH 32位數據寄存器:GPIOx_IDR,GPIOx_ODR 32位置位/復位寄存器:GPIOx_BSRR 16位復位寄存器:GPIOx_BRR 32位鎖定寄存器 ...
本文介紹如何使用STM32標准外設庫讀取GPIO輸入信號,GPIO為通用輸入輸出端口,輸入功能即讀取STM32的一個或多個引腳輸入的是高電平還是低電平,從而實現檢測接入該引腳的電路情況之目的,最簡單直觀的應用為檢測按鍵的按下和彈起,本例程讀取GPIOA的Pin0。 本文適合對單片機及C語言有一定 ...
本文介紹如何使用STM32標准外設庫對GPIO進行輸出控制,GPIO為通用輸入輸出端口,輸出功能即控制STM32的一個或多個引腳輸出高電平或者低電平,從而實現控制接入該引腳的其他電路之目的,最簡單直觀的輸出應用為控制LED燈的亮滅,本例程控制GPIOB的Pin5輸出高電平和低電平。 本文適合 ...
吧、 在STM32中,根據“葵花寶典”中第STM32篇參考手冊中,GPIO有以下幾種模式: ...
STM32 GPIO 配置之ODR, BSRR, BRR 詳解 用stm32 的配置GPIO 來控制LED 顯示狀態,可用ODR,BSRR,BRR 直接來控制引腳輸出狀態. ODR寄存器可讀可寫:既能控制管腳為高電平,也能控制管腳為低電平。 管腳對於位寫1 gpio 管腳為高電平,寫 ...
stm32的GPIO的配置模式有好幾種,包括: 1. 模擬輸入; 2. 浮空輸入; 3. 上拉輸入; 4. 下拉輸入; 5. 開漏輸出; 6. 推挽輸出; 7. 復用開漏輸出; 8. 復用推挽輸出 如圖是GPIO的結構原理圖: 1.模擬輸入 ...
STM32F103ZET6 一共有7組IO口(有FT的標識是可以識別5v的) 每組IO口有16個IO 一共16*7=112個IO 4種輸入模式: (1) GPIO_Mode_AIN 模擬輸入 (2) GPIO_Mode_IN_FLOATING 浮空輸入 ...
STM32第一個例子//**********************************************************************// 作者:YYYtech// 時間:2007/12/14//***********************************************************************/** ...